              This is a typical Kimball three manual console. It is in pretty good shape. The finish is not original. All the controls are original and will be restored. Even the original goose neck lights are intact. The only change I will make is to use solid state stop switches and relay. |

              A view of the original combination setter board, located in the side of the console behind a panel door | 
| 
              Another view of the setterboard. I will not be using this setter board, but am planning to leave it in place. | 
| 
              Another closeup of the stop rail. I will be replacing all the original tabs. The engraving will done by Arndt organ in Iowa. . They can do authentic Kimball engraving |
